Thanks for the versions — that helps. I don’t want to guess: I can’t find a spot in Prefect 3.4.4 / prefect-kubernetes 0.6.1 that unconditionally lowercases label values in code. The default Kubernetes work pool template also does not apply a lowercase filter to
labels
(you can verify with
prefect work-pool get-default-base-job-template -t kubernetes
). Most likely sources: - A custom base job template on your pool that applies a Jinja filter (e.g.,
| lower
) on
labels
- A template or transform in your environment that sanitizes metadata before submission Can you paste the actual base job template your pool is using? - Run:
Copy code
prefect work-pool inspect "<your-pool-name>"
Then look for the
job_configuration.job_manifest.metadata.labels
and
...spec.template.metadata.labels
sections to see if there’s any
| lower
or other filters around
{{ labels }}
. If there’s no filter in the template, the next best step is to capture the rendered manifest the worker submits: - Start your Kubernetes worker with debug logging and share the “Submitting job manifest”/“Rendered job manifest” log snippet. That will show whether the dict Prefect hands to Kubernetes already has
lae
, or if something downstream is changing it. If you can share: - The
work-pool inspect
output - The debug log snippet with the rendered manifest …I’ll trace it to the exact function/file and link you to the source. If it turns out Prefect is lowercasing values internally, we can file an issue/feature request to make this configurable since Kubernetes label values can legally contain uppercase.
